EU Faces Fertilizer Shortage, Long-term Solutions Prioritized
Description
The European Union is grappling with a fertilizer shortage, primarily due to escalating gas prices and global market tightening. The EUs strategy focuses on long-term sustainability solutions, such as recycling farm waste and manure into fertilizer, rather than immediate relief. Political sensitivities and climate goals have hindered faster solutions, like easing tariffs on fertilizer imports or pausing the carbon border tax. The EU is now updating rules to allow more use of manure and byproducts from biogas production, but experts suggest this may not fully replace nitrogen-based fertilizers. The plan appears to be a structural shift away from fossil-fuel-based fertilizers, with unclear emergency measures for farmers.
